Hydropower Defined



The electricity for pumping could additionally be equipped by hydro turbines or by different types of power plants together with fossil fuel or nuclear energy crops. Pumped-storage hydroelectric systems usually use more electrical energy to pump water to the upper water storage reservoirs than they produce with the stored water. Therefore, pumped-storage facilities have net adverse electrical energy generation balances. The U.S. Energy Information Administration publishes electricity generation from pumped storage hydroelectric energy vegetation as unfavorable era. Falling water is amongst the three principal sources of energy used to generate electrical energy, the opposite two being fossil fuels and nuclear fuels. Hydroelectric power has sure benefits over these other sources. It is frequently renewable owing to the recurring nature of the hydrologic cycle.




Meet The Greenhouse Gases!



The benefits of carbon dioxide enrichment to about 1100 elements per million in greenhouse cultivation to enhance plant growth has been recognized for almost one hundred years. After the event of equipment for the controlled serial enrichment of carbon dioxide, the method was established on a broad scale in the Netherlands. Secondary metabolites, e.g., cardiac glycosides in Digitalis lanata, are produced in greater quantities by greenhouse cultivation at enhanced temperature and at enhanced carbon dioxide concentration. Commercial greenhouses at the moment are incessantly positioned close to acceptable industrial amenities for mutual benefit. For instance, Cornerways Nursery in the UK is strategically placed near a major sugar refinery, consuming both waste heat and CO2 from the refinery which would in any other case be vented to atmosphere.

The Means Ahead For Hydropower



A trompe, which produces compressed air from falling water, is usually used to energy other machinery at a distance. Pumped storage hydroelectric projects have been providing vitality storage capacity and transmission grid ancillary advantages in the United States and Europe since the Nineteen Twenties. Today, the 43 pumped-storage tasks operating within the United States provide around 23 GW , or almost 2 p.c, of the capability of the electrical provide system in accordance with the Energy Information Administration . For the storage vegetation, a representative pattern of 52 Swiss concrete dams with a height of more than 30m was thought-about for calculating the average. Lifetime was assumed to be 150 years for the dam, 40 years for the turbines and pipes, and 80 years for the the rest of supplies. Net average efficiency, including pipe losses, is 78% (best efficiency can be 84%).

How Geothermal Heating & Cooling Works



Direct use takes benefit of hot water which could be only a few feet under the floor, and usually lower than a mile deep. The shallow depth signifies that capital costs are relatively small in contrast with deeper geothermal methods, but this technology is proscribed to areas with pure sources of sizzling groundwater at or near the surface. Enhanced geothermal techniques make use of geothermal resources sourced from much deeper reservoirs than the techniques mentioned above. These resources are sometimes not economical to developers for a wide range of reasons. The most typical purpose is that these deep reservoirs are often not permeable sufficient for decent water or steam to flow up to the surface.
